Daylight Savings Time 2021 Spain:
The Time Change from Winter Time to Daylight Savings Time will take place in Spain on Sunday, March 28, 2021 at 2 in the morning. The clock jumps forward from 2 to 3 am.

The new Covid measure that begins in Andalusia from this Friday limits home groups to cohabitants for Easter: {Summary, translated from seville.abc.es}
-Despite the fact that since 19 March meetings in Andalusia could have a maximum of six people both outdoors and in homes, from 26 April until 9 April Covid will change this measure, with the maximum number of people in the street and outside bars (six people) and inside restaurants (four people) remaining the same as it is today. As for meetings in homes, they will be allowed only between cohabitants.
That is to say, there are no modifications regarding the prohibition of travel between communities and provinces, curfew hours and meetings other than in homes. AstraZeneca vaccine resumes, Andalusia will reschedule those who refuse to be vaccinated against the coronavirus now: {Summary, translated from sevilla.abc.es}
-The director of the Strategic Vaccination Plan of Andalusia, David Moreno, has conveyed to the public a message of confidence in the AstraZeneca vaccine, which was resumed last Wednesday in the community, and has pointed out that “almost all the people mentioned went and got vaccinated”.
-In an interview on Canal Sur Television, picked up by Europa Press, Moreno pointed out that this vaccine is being administered to millions of people and is safe. “It has some mild side effects, such as fever and pain in the area of the puncture, one or two days of discomfort, but there are more people who have no symptoms than those who do,” he stressed.
For those citizens who choose not to receive their dose when the time comes, the Andalusian government will establish “forms of repayment” and they will have to wait to be “rescheduled within the population”. Mechanisms will also be included for vaccinating new professionals – police officers, teachers and health workers, among others – who join the workforce. UK Emergency Covid laws extended until October as Government sees off Tory rebels: MPs have backed an extension of UK coronavirus laws for another six month.
But despite widespread backbench anger over the laws, Boris Johnson saw off his own MPs with Labour support to keep what critics branded “significant draconian powers”.
MPs voted 484 to 76, majority 408, to extend coronavirus laws for a further six months.
-The extension of emergency powers will now last until October.
-But despite the extension ministers insisted this did not change the so-called lockdown roadmap, which will see some restrictions remain in place in England until at least June 21.
-Matt Hancock came under fire from Tory MPs after failing to guarantee “draconian” powers to implement pandemic restrictions will be scrapped in October. Mr Hancock told the Commons he “cannot answer” whether the Government will be “retiring” the legislation in October or whether it will be rolled on.
-Meanwhile, Mr Hancock has expressed confidence about the UK’s ability to manage Covid-19 in the future. He told the Financial Times: “It depends what you mean by ‘end’. I see an end where Covid is managed more like flu: we repeatedly vaccinate, we update the vaccines according to mutations and we manage the challenges, especially around transmissions over winter. “I’m confident that’s where we can get to. I want to get to a position where we can have an updated vaccine in weeks or months, not a year.”
